There is a significant gap in the cost of living between these two cities. New Post is 17.7% cheaper than Hingham. With a cost index of 70 vs 83, the difference would have a meaningful impact on a household's monthly budget. Someone relocating from New Post to Hingham should plan for substantially higher expenses across most categories.

On the housing front, median rent in Hingham is $1,000/month compared to $388/month in New Post — a 158% difference. Interestingly, home values tell a different story: while New Post has cheaper rent, Hingham actually has lower median home values ($248,800 vs $310,000).

Median household income in Hingham is $92,656 compared to $45,000 in New Post (+105.9%). While Hingham is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Hingham spend roughly 13% of their income on rent, more than the 10.3% in New Post.
